What Remains of Edith Finch (2017)
Here, players follow the diary of Edith Finch, which is more of a family history lesson. Their family is unlucky as they come, and players get to experience the many deaths and misfortunes that this family was dealt. The stories, although very funny, bring a tear to the players' eyes as they experience each Finch and the way they went out.

OFF (2008)
Made by French game developer, Mortis Ghost, OFF is one of the gems among indie RPGs. OFF features many attributes, all of which make the game memorable. Features include a rich environment, memorable characters, and an in-depth and complex story. OFF helped inspire many other popular RPGs, such as Undertale, with its ‘your choice matters’ play style and its variety of plot twists.
